Covering Grapple [Fighter, Tactical] "Chunk good bodyguard. Guard with body, see?"Prerequisites: Improved GrappleBenefit: The Covering Grapple feat enables the use of three tactical maneuvers.

I Gotcha: When grappling a willing creature at least one size category smaller than you, you may do so as a free action instead of as an attack action. The grappled ally gains soft cover (+4 AC), and you and your ally do not gain the penalties usually associated with grappling while doing this.

Get Out Of Here: While grappling a willing creature at least one size category smaller than you, you may throw them as a move action. Make a grapple check; they are thrown 5 feet away for every 5 points of the check result (minimum 5 feet). The thrown creature only takes damage as if they traveled half the distance (meaning they can be thrown up to 15 feet safely), and they do not land prone as long as they are not helpless. You can always throw less than your check result.

I'll Save You: While grappling a willing creature at least one size category smaller than you, you may cover them with your body as an immediate action. The grappled ally gains total cover and line of effect to them is blocked. Your ally cannot use the total cover to hide. Any attacks directed at the ally instead strike you as if you were the target. You cannot take any actions while you are actively shielding your ally. You and your target gain the normal penalties for grappling in this state, and you may release them at the beginning of your next turn.
